Important: DO NOT SELECT A PROGRAM AS AN ACTIVE
PROGRAM. Do not disable the currently active program (if any).
If a program is re-selected as active or disabled by the operator,
the program restore feature is canceled.

2.

Press the

{RESTRT PRGRAM}

softkey. The control automatically

re-selects the interrupted program if it was disabled by the control
when power was lost.

3.

To automatically search for the block in the current program that was
interrupted, press the

{EXEC}

softkey.

The control locates an @ symbol to the left of the block immediately
before the block that automatic execution was interrupted at.

If this is not the block to begin execution from, press the

{QUIT}

softkey. The program restore feature is aborted.

4.

Press the

{EXIT}

softkey if the block selected is the block to begin

program execution from. If it is not the block you want, you must
disable the program or perform a search with memory operation to
locate the desired block manually.

When you press the

<CYCLE START>

button, the control resumes program

execution from the block selected with the program restart feature.
